Barn-Like Rome is the story of people trying to find their place, trying to get ahead, trying to be happy. A young man discovers what he believes is Aladdins Lamp, triggering a media frenzy of press conferences and news chases, while a general and a millionaire hatch plans to steal the Lamp. At the center of the storm, a group of young friends decide on a bold new path for their lives. In the end, can they all get what they want? Meet some of the characters: Lipton Associate, the self-repressive professional liaison: I love a good grin. Ansley Fisk, the misguided general: I never jump in a pool of sharks without first learning how to swim. Mark Cornelian, the desperate millionaire: Hes sort of the proverbial Ugly American, without the inconvenience and expense of traveling abroad. Werner, the millionaires henchman: In a contraction, Gunnar, one M is better than two. Gunnar Kitaine, the sensational reporter: If he finds me snooping around his car, in his drunken, violent state, you could be seeing a bloodstained reenactment of Someones been eating my porridge. Irving Brazil, the befuddled news anchor: In the world of interior lighting, nothing is what it seems.
